Speaker: Yaiza Canzani, UNC Chapel Hill
Title: On the growth of eigenfunctions averages
Abstract: In this talk we discuss the behavior of Laplace eigenfunctions when restricted to a fixed submanifold by studying the averages given by the integral of the eigenfunctions over the submanifold. In particular, we show that the averages decay to zero when working on a surface with Anosov geodesic flow regardless of the submanifold (curve) that one picks. The results are obtained by characterizing the behavior of the defect measures of eigenfunctions with maximal averages. This is based on joint work with Jeffrey Galkowski.
